Court of Appeal direction regarding sentencing is mandatory

R. v. Jafarian, 2014 ONCA 9:

[3]          However, the trial judge erred in principle in using the sentencing of the appellant as an opportunity to send a message that sentences for this kind of offences were “ridiculously low” because of the direction of this court. The trial judge is obliged to accept the direction of this court and should have concentrated on the specifics of the offence and the circumstances of the offender.
